ok, so given Dutchy's astute observation,

22862-MGJ-D00 - gasket (not so sure this is needed)
22865-MG9-003 - cup
22864-MT7-016 - spring
91209-MB0-003 - oil seal
I think that should cover the slave rebuild... any 6th gen guys want to pipe in?

Just throwing out a quick thought. When I was looking into rebuilding the clutch slave cylinder on my wife's 96 VFR750 I found that I could get a brand new OEM slave cylinder from Partzilla for less than the cost of a rebuild kit. Being from Canada our prices on bike parts are usually a fair bit higher than prices in the U.S., especially with the exchange, but it might be worth checking on an OEM new instead of rebuilding. Partzilla shows the Complete slave cylinder for $68.46 U.S. plus the cost of the gasket mind you.
